Gift cards can be traceable based on the issuing company’s policies and the method of purchase. Companies often monitor gift card transactions to prevent fraud. Additionally, if purchased with a credit card or online, they may be linked to your personal information. Hence, while they offer some degree of anonymity, they are not entirely untraceable.
